Located 18 Horn Street On a quiet street in the centre of Fontainebleau, Bar'Back is a steakhouse restaurant which combines a warm atmosphere with high-quality cuisine. The décor evokes the charm of a contemporary pub, creating a friendly atmosphere that is ideal for business lunches and dinners with friends.

The menu features a selection of exceptional French meats, including Black Angus ribeye steak, beef skirt steak with its distinctive flavour, and cuts that vary according to availability and season. Connoisseurs will also appreciate specialities such as veal kidney flambéed with port, frogs' legs with parsley sauce, and breaded Capelin pork tenderloin.

Beyond grilled meats, Bar'Back offers a varied menu: Homemade fish and chips with tartar sauce, sesame duck breast tataki and truffle mayonnaise, cod ceviche, and the famous Black Burger Bar made with black bread from the Dardonville bakery and Angus mince. Side dishes include homemade chips cooked in beef fat, aligot and seasonal vegetables.

The carefully selected wine list perfectly complements the dishes, with wines from different French regions available by the glass or bottle. Homemade desserts complete the experience: crème brûlée, brioche perdue, profiteroles and artisanal ice cream from Fontainebleau.

The restaurant has a pleasant terrace and welcomes visitors Tuesday to Saturday, lunch and dinner. Reservations are recommended, especially at weekends, given the limited number of seats.
